Complete Details
Object Number
2006.0502
Object Name
Print (Etching)
Title
Muscovy Duck
Category
Prints and Maps
Creator (Role)
Eleazar Albin (Draftsman, etcher and colorist); William Innys, John Clarke, and John Brindley (Bookseller)
Place of Origin
London; London; England; United Kingdom; Europe
Date
1737
Mark/Signature/Inscription/Label
Type:
Inscription
Location:
Lower right beneath image
Inscription:
E. Albin Del. 1737.
Mark/Signature:
Yes
Subject(s)
Zoological illustration
Materials
Ink
Watercolor
Paper (laid)
Techniques
Etched
Hand colored
Painted
Dimensions (inches)
9.1 (H) x 11.5 (W) x 7.44 (Image H) x 11.06 (Image W)
Dimensions (centimeters)
23 (H) x 29.21 (W) x 18.9 (Image H) x 28.1 (Image W)
Measurement Notes
H at right. W at bottom. Plate H not available. Plate W (at bottom): 10.9375 in. (27.78 cm). Chain intervals and laid lines per cm not measured.
Publisher Summary
E. Albin
Publisher Date
01/01/1737
Place of Publication
London, England, United Kingdom, Europe
Publisher Name
E. Albin
Edition Watermark
Top center: partial crossed shield over initials "LVG"
Edition Notes
From Eleazer Albin, A Natural History of Birds (London: Printed for the author and sold by William Innys, John Clarke and John Brindley, 1731-38).
